TransactionManagerGetObject Method (ObjectId, OpenMode)
 | 
Calls the OpenObject() method of the
underlaying C++ object for the passed id
within the specified open mode.
Namespace:  Teigha.DatabaseServices
Assembly:  TD_Mgd (in TD_Mgd.dll) Version:
21.4.0.0
Syntax
 
public virtual DBObject GetObject(
        ObjectId id,
        OpenMode mode
)
 
Public Overridable Function GetObject ( 
        id As ObjectId,
        mode As OpenMode
) As DBObject
 
public:
virtual DBObject^ GetObject(
        ObjectId id, 
        OpenMode mode
)
 
abstract GetObject : 
        id : ObjectId * 
        mode : OpenMode -> DBObject 
override GetObject : 
        id : ObjectId * 
        mode : OpenMode -> DBObject 
 
 
 
Parameters
- id
 
- Type: Teigha.DatabaseServicesObjectId
[in] Identifier of the object to obtain access to. 
- mode
 
- Type: Teigha.DatabaseServicesOpenMode
[in] Mode to obtain in. 
Return Value
Type: 
DBObject
A handle to the retrieved object.
 
Remarks
 
It is recommended
to check whether the retrieved object is valid after method
execution.
See Also